  • AVAILABLE IN 4 SIZES. Each purchase comes with 1 sleeve, in Small, Medium, Large, or X-Large. To find your ideal fit, stand with your feet parallel and your leg muscles relaxed. Measure around your thigh at its widest part, and choose the size that best matches your circumference. If you fall in between sizes, we recommend sizing down. Compression products need to fit snugly for best results.

    I broke my tibia and fibula and got this sleeve about two weeks after my leg was surgically repaired. When I first received the sleeve, the thigh band was WAY too tight. It was almost to the point of cutting off my circulation. However, I stretched out the thigh band portion and eventually it was comfortable enough to wear.

    My thigh was 22″ and I got the medium. I don’t think a larger size would’ve provided enough compression on the rest of my leg. I would suggest ordering based on the size chart, knowing that you may need to stretch out the thigh band to get it to fit comfortably. Hope that helps.
